# Vendor Management System
## Description
This is version `1.1` of this API documentation. Last update on Aug 4, 2024.
This project addresses the challenge of managing vendor profiles and purchase orders efficiently. Built using Django and Django Rest Framework, it provides a robust solution for creating, updating, retrieving, and deleting vendor information.
Key features include:
- **Vendor Profile Management**: Store comprehensive vendor details with unique IDs.
- **Purchase Order Tracking**: Track orders by number, vendor, date, items, quantity, and status.
- **Vendor Performance Evaluation**: Evaluate vendors using metrics like On-Time Delivery, Quality Rating, Response Time, and Fulfillment Rate.
- **Authentication and Permissions**: Secure API endpoints and control user access.
- **Optimized Data Retrieval**: Enhanced database queries for better performance.
This solution improves procurement efficiency, data management, and vendor reliability insights, offering a unique and comprehensive approach to vendor and order management.
Github:[Akshay-G-Dev/vendor-management-system](https://github.com/akshay-g-dev/Vendor-management-system)
Live link:[vendorms.pythonanywhere.com](https://vendorms.pythonanywhere.com)
## Servers
- https://vendorms.pythonanywhere.com: https://vendorms.pythonanywhere.com ()
## Authentication
## Endpoints
- [Login](https://bump.sh/akshaygdev/doc/vendor-management-system/group/endpoint-login.md)
- [Logout](https://bump.sh/akshaygdev/doc/vendor-management-system/group/endpoint-logout.md)
- [Purchase orders](https://bump.sh/akshaygdev/doc/vendor-management-system/group/endpoint-purchase-orders.md)
- [Register](https://bump.sh/akshaygdev/doc/vendor-management-system/group/endpoint-register.md)
- [Vendors](https://bump.sh/akshaygdev/doc/vendor-management-system/group/endpoint-vendors.md)
[Powered by Bump.sh](https://bump.sh)